Transaction 22344cc8f4b134cad5878d90157e7773899ac8510dfb39b3723b504c61a11e6a
1 Input
1 Output
-
22344cc8f4b134cad5878d90157e7773899ac8510dfb39b3723b504c61a11e6a:0
- value
- 1032422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ae59a93a803ae38ba6f7a3affbd54337d19269d1 OP_EQUAL
- address
- 3HatugTcAjbMTffoHCQRYbQPbAmQ9HZaai